STEP 2: PREPARE THE VENTING SYSTEM
wCAUTION
To avoid risk of personal injury, property damage, or fire this microwave oven must be properly vented.
NOTE: The ductwork you need for outside ventilation is not included with your oven. The standard ductwork fittings and length are shown in Figure 9.
You may vent your oven in one of three ways. However, do NOT vent into a wall cavity, an attic, or an unused area.

•DO NOT exhaust air into a wall, ceiling or a concealed space of a building.
•DO NOT install 2 elbow fittings next to each other. This creates unusual air patterns and can result in poor ventilation.
•ALWAYS vent outside. Do not vent into an attic or crawlspace.
•Seal all joints in venting system with duct tape to avoid smoke or odor in home.
•DO NOT use laundry wall caps.
